Reuters/Courtesy of The New Yorker, May 5, 2004
An Iraqi prisoner, hooded and dressed in rags, his hands out-stretched on either side of him, electrodes attached to his fingers and genitals is pictured in this undated photo. He's been forced to stand on a box about one-foot square. His captors reportedly told him that, if he fell off the box, he would be electrocuted.
